Yall, i just figured out the dreaded twilight sent. problem on my 91 SSE. Under the part where the defrosters come out, there is a little sensor when u lift out that piece at the top of the dash. when it gets old, please go to a boneyard and replace it. usually about $.50. not much and poof you have twilight sentinel again. That was such an easy problem to fix.
